What You’ll Do:
Schedule, coordinate and advise crew activities at least two weeks in advance
Schedule traffic control and have familiarity of various traffic control situations
Order materials through company vendors
Manage job costs, understanding how extra spending affects the profitability of the job
Identify, properly assess and properly measure pipe conditions
Effectively manage and maintain the equipment for the successful completion of each project
Continually inspect work performed by crew for quality and specification compliance
Resolve work problems and lead crew members in discovering the resolutions
Prepare and submit production, safety and time reports for review
Understand DOT regulations, as well as OSHA requirements, assisting crew employees properly
Build bench strength on crew to cross-train and provide for succession planning
Perform all duties of an Installation Technician
What We Need From You:
High School diploma or equivalent preferred
Installation Technician, Boiler Operator, TV Cutter and Foreman experience highly preferred
Valid driver’s license required with clean motor vehicle report
Must possess a Class A or B CDL and be aligned with Insituform’s motor vehicle standards (Hazmat endorsement is preferred but not required)
Ability to lift/move up to 75 pounds and use pneumatic, battery powered or electric tools
Must be able to wear respirator and body harness while entering confined spaces
Comfortable working outside at job sites with moving vehicles and mechanical operations, with occasional exposure to fumes or airborne particles
Must be able to travel weekly
